| @@ 61-71 (lines=11) @@ | ||
| 58 | ||
| 59 | $field = ''; |
|
| 60 | ||
| 61 | if (!$record->IsSpam || !$record->Moderated) { |
|
| 62 | $field .= GridField_FormAction::create( |
|
| 63 | $gridField, |
|
| 64 | 'CustomAction' . $record->ID . 'Spam', |
|
| 65 | _t(__CLASS__ . '.SPAM', 'Spam'), |
|
| 66 | 'spam', |
|
| 67 | array('RecordID' => $record->ID) |
|
| 68 | ) |
|
| 69 | ->addExtraClass('btn btn-secondary grid-field__icon-action') |
|
| 70 | ->Field(); |
|
| 71 | } |
|
| 72 | ||
| 73 | if ($record->IsSpam || !$record->Moderated) { |
|
| 74 | $field .= GridField_FormAction::create( |
|
| @@ 73-83 (lines=11) @@ | ||
| 70 | ->Field(); |
|
| 71 | } |
|
| 72 | ||
| 73 | if ($record->IsSpam || !$record->Moderated) { |
|
| 74 | $field .= GridField_FormAction::create( |
|
| 75 | $gridField, |
|
| 76 | 'CustomAction' . $record->ID . 'Approve', |
|
| 77 | _t(__CLASS__ . '.APPROVE', 'Approve'), |
|
| 78 | 'approve', |
|
| 79 | array('RecordID' => $record->ID) |
|
| 80 | ) |
|
| 81 | ->addExtraClass('btn btn-secondary grid-field__icon-action') |
|
| 82 | ->Field(); |
|
| 83 | } |
|
| 84 | ||
| 85 | return $field; |
|
| 86 | } |
|